Understanding Tesla GPS Navigation Systems
Tesla’s GPS navigation is integrated into the vehicle’s central touchscreen and relies on the overall Tesla software ecosystem. It differs from traditional stand-alone GPS devices in several ways:
Over-the-Air Updates: Tesla delivers most navigation updates through its over-the-air software update system, eliminating the need for physical media such as USB drives or SD cards.
Cloud-Based Data: Tesla GPS uses cloud connectivity to provide real-time traffic, Supercharger availability, and route optimization.
Built-In Features: The navigation system integrates with Autopilot, energy consumption tracking, and nearby amenities, ensuring a comprehensive driving experience.
Understanding these features is crucial, as Tesla GPS updates are not manually installed like traditional GPS devices but are delivered alongside vehicle software updates.
Preparing for a Tesla GPS Update
Proper preparation ensures a smooth update process and avoids potential issues:
Check Software Version: Access the vehicle’s software menu to verify the current version. This helps determine if a new update is available.
Stable Internet Connection: Tesla updates are delivered over Wi-Fi or the cellular network. Connecting your vehicle to a reliable Wi-Fi network ensures faster and more stable downloads.
Battery Level: Ensure the vehicle has sufficient battery charge, ideally above 50%, during software downloads and installation. Low battery can interrupt the update process.
Sufficient Time: Tesla updates may take several minutes to over an hour depending on the size of the update. Ensure you have time to complete the installation without needing to drive.
Avoid Interruptions: Do not power off the vehicle or attempt to drive while the update is being installed. Interruptions may cause update errors or incomplete installations.
Completing these steps prepares your Tesla for a seamless navigation update.
How Tesla Delivers GPS Updates
Unlike traditional GPS systems, Tesla GPS navigation updates are part of the overall software updates provided by the company. The update process is mostly automated and relies on Tesla’s cloud-based infrastructure.
Over-the-Air Updates: Tesla periodically releases over-the-air software updates. These updates include navigation improvements, new features, and map enhancements. The vehicle notifies the driver when an update is available.
Wi-Fi Updates: For larger updates, Tesla recommends connecting the vehicle to a Wi-Fi network to ensure faster and more reliable downloads.
Automatic Installation: Once downloaded, the update can be installed at a convenient time. Tesla allows scheduling updates so that installation occurs while the vehicle is parked and not in use.
Notification System: The touchscreen displays notifications when an update is ready, and the user can follow the on-screen prompts to install the update.
Because Tesla GPS updates are integrated with software updates, the process is simpler than traditional GPS update methods, eliminating the need for USB drives or manual downloads.
Steps to Update Tesla GPS Navigation
Updating Tesla GPS navigation involves a series of simple steps:
Check for Updates: Navigate to the vehicle’s software menu. The system will display if an update is available.
Connect to Wi-Fi: For faster downloads and reliability, connect your Tesla to a strong Wi-Fi network.
Schedule Update: Tesla allows you to schedule updates for a convenient time when the vehicle is parked. This ensures that installation does not interfere with driving.
Download Update: The system will begin downloading the software update, which may include map and navigation enhancements.
Install Update: Once downloaded, follow the on-screen instructions to begin installation. Ensure the vehicle remains stationary and powered on during this process.
Restart System: After installation, the system may automatically restart. Check the navigation system to ensure the latest maps and features are functioning correctly.
Tesla’s automated process simplifies GPS updates and integrates them with overall vehicle software maintenance.
Troubleshooting Common Tesla GPS Update Issues
While Tesla’s update system is generally reliable, issues can occasionally arise:
Update Not Appearing: Ensure the vehicle is connected to Wi-Fi. Sometimes updates are queued and may not appear immediately.
Slow Downloads: Wi-Fi network speed or stability may affect download time. Connect to a different network if necessary.
Installation Failure: Ensure the vehicle is stationary, has sufficient battery charge, and follow the on-screen prompts carefully. Restart the system and attempt the update again if needed.
Maps Not Updated: If navigation features do not seem updated, verify the software version and confirm the update included navigation improvements.
Persistent Problems: Contact Tesla support for assistance or visit a Tesla service center. Tesla’s cloud-based system allows remote troubleshooting in some cases.
Addressing these issues ensures that your Tesla GPS system continues to function accurately and reliably.
